Nirvana ‘Live At Man Ray’ (Download)

Nirvana ‘Live At Man Ray’ (Download)

November 3rd, 2011

If you thought the Nirvana vault had been cleared out, well, guess again. The Boston Phoenix has dug up an unreleased live set performed at a goth club club called Man Ray in Cental Square, Cambridge, on April 18, 1990. Watch a classic interview with Nirvana from 1991

Watch a classic interview with Nirvana from 1991

September 23rd, 2011

It was 20 years ago – September 24, 1991 to be exact – that Nirvana released Nevermind, the album that swept aside a horde of hair-metal bands, changed the face of rock and made “grunge” a household musical term.
